Reconciliation Action Plan Launch Experience

Mark the beginning of your organisation’s reconciliation journey with a meaningful and engaging Reconciliation Action Plan (RAP) Launch Experience.

Facilitated by an experienced First Nations presenter, this tailored session introduces employees to the significance of reconciliation, the purpose of your organisation’s RAP, and the role each individual can play in creating meaningful and lasting change.

Rather than simply presenting information, this experience encourages thoughtful discussion, reflection and genuine engagement, helping employees connect with your organisation’s commitment to reconciliation and understand how they can contribute to embedding its principles within everyday workplace culture.

Every organisation’s reconciliation journey is unique. We work closely with you to tailor the experience to your goals, your people and your stage in the RAP process, ensuring your launch is authentic, relevant and impactful.

For organisations looking to create an even more memorable experience, this session can be complemented with interactive First Nations cultural workshops, collaborative artwork experiences and ceremonial elements where appropriate.

Recommended Duration: 30–60 minutes

Suitable for: Corporate organisations, government departments, councils and workplaces at any stage of their RAP journey.


Learning Outcomes

Participants will:

  • Develop an understanding of the significance of reconciliation in Australia.
  • Explore the purpose and value of a Reconciliation Action Plan.
  • Gain insight into how reconciliation can be embedded within workplace culture.
  • Reflect on their individual role in supporting their organisation’s reconciliation journey.
  • Build confidence to participate in meaningful conversations about reconciliation.
